Virginia Grove Recreation Area
This quiet park has a little of everything from a small pond with fishing dock, 3-miles of wooding winding trails, and a campground to a historic schoolhouse.
About Virginia Grove Recreation Area
In January 2022, Louisa County Conservation purchased a 51.43-acre track of land from Sharon Mabeus that connected the former 3-parcels of Virginia Grove, creating one continuous block of public land.

3 miles of looping trails with a natural surface through timber (flat to slightly challenging)
Species: squirrel, rabbit, turkey, deer
Habitat: Forest, Prairie, Grassland
5-acre pond with accessible fishing dock

Dump Station
There are NOT full hookups with septic & water in any LCC campground. There is a dump station available in Wapello at the North End Park. Call the City of Wapello for more information.
Electric sites: 11
Non-electric sites: 0
Camping fees: $15/night
Payment Options: Self-registration drop box; Cash, check or LCC Camping Coupons accepted
